The Federal Ministry for Economic Affairs and Energy of the Federal Republic of Germany is providing €201,365 in funding to Tiny Roar, which is part of the Aonic Group and is based in Hamburg. This funding will support the development of "TR4 Prototyp - Eine Coming of age Geschichte in einer grünen Postapokalypse" aka "TR4 Prototype: A Coming-of-Age Story in a Green Post-Apocalypse" (project period: 1 September 2025 to 30 June 2026). Tiny Roar is currently working on the open-world crafting adventure game Lou's Lagoon.

The Hamburg-based studio has received a total of six grants since 2019, with a total funding volume of €1,167,786: XEL-DLC (€91,519), XEL-PRO (€225,204), Lou's Lagoon (€450,425), XEL (€95,521), Bomb Bots Arena (€103,752), and "TR4 Prototype" (€201,365).
